Understanding Gloucester's Council Parking Rates

In Gloucester, the typical hourly rate for parking in city council car parks is approximately £1.50, with daily maximums reaching around £8.00. The city offers a total of 1,905 parking spots across 14 Pay & Display car parks, including three multi-storey facilities that provide ample vehicle storage. With a population of around 132,000, demand for parking is notable, particularly near busy areas such as the historic Gloucester Cathedral and the bustling Kings Walk shopping centre. Most machines accept debit and credit cards, and some even allow cashless options via SMS or mobile apps.

Monthly parking permits can also be a budget-friendly option, costing about £80 for long-term space users. Blue Badge holders benefit from free parking for up to three hours in all council-operated facilities, helping to ease costs for those who need it most. Parking near the Gloucester Railway Station or the Quays may have different rates compared to other locations. The city's parking tariffs are structured to accommodate different needs, with evening and weekend rates often being cheaper than peak daytime charges. Pay-and-Display Payment Methods and Tariff Variations

Gloucester features a variety of pay-and-display machines allowing flexible payment methods throughout the city centre. Most facilities accept both modern card payments and traditional cash options, though it's crucial to note that the GL1 car park does not offer cashless payments, which could inconvenience some drivers. The city has structured its parking system to provide transparency around costs, ensuring motorists can budget accurately without unexpected fees. With more than 100 Blue Badge spaces available within city car parks, Gloucester aims to accommodate all drivers while maintaining fair access.

Tariff structures vary by location and time of day across different districts. Peak hours near shopping areas like Eastgate Shopping Centre command higher rates than quieter periods. Frequently Asked Questions

What are the hourly parking rates in Gloucester?

In Gloucester, the hourly parking rates vary depending on the location. Most car parks charge around £1.20 to £1.50 per hour, with some areas like the multi-storey car parks offering competitive rates to attract more visitors.

What is the daily maximum parking fee in Gloucester?

The daily maximum parking fee in Gloucester is approximately £8. This rate applies to several of the city's car parks, making it a cost-effective option for those needing all-day parking in the city center.

Where can I find the cheapest parking options in Gloucester?

For the cheapest parking options in Gloucester, consider using the car parks located further from the city center, such as the car parks near the Gloucester Docks. These areas typically offer lower hourly rates and daily maximums.

What payment methods are accepted for parking in Gloucester?

In Gloucester, you can pay for parking using various methods including cash, card, and mobile payment options through the pay and display machines. Some locations also allow payments via QR codes, so ensure to check for legitimate codes before making a payment.

Are there any specific rules for parking in Gloucester?

When parking in Gloucester, it's important to adhere to local regulations such as displaying your ticket clearly and checking the opening hours of the car parks. Most council-operated car parks are locked after hours, except for designated areas like the Castlemeads car park.
